Nanotubes for the Mass Market

17 Jun 1998

The remarkable properties of carbon nanotubes could lead to a wide range of applications ranging from smog composite materials to flat panel displays. However, research into the properties of carbon nanotubes has been limited by the cost of the materials - $5, 000 a gram - and a complex manufacturing process. Charles Howard Olk from General Motors ( Patent 5753088) has now simplified part of the production process, which could lead to the development of a large-scale manufacturing plants.
